How to use Malabar Brihat Vasakadi Kashayam
Mix 1–2 teaspoons (5–10 ml) of kashayam with 1/2 cup warm water. Stir well and drink once or twice daily, preferably after meals. You can sweeten slightly with honey if desired. Start with a small dose and adjust as you feel comfortable.
Safety information about Malabar Brihat Vasakadi Kashayam
- Children: Use under adult supervision. Not recommended for children under 6 years without professional advice
- Pregnant women: Consult a qualified healthcare practitioner before use, best to err on side of caution
- Breastfeeding mothers: Seek medical guidance, limited data on lactation safety
- People with chronic diseases: Check with your doctor especially if you have respiratory or cardiac conditions
- People with allergies: Contains Vasa; avoid if known allergy to Justicia spp.
- Elderly individuals: Generally well tolerated; start with lower dose to assess sensitivity
- Patients taking medications: May interact with blood thinners; consult your physician
- People with weakened immunity: Use under professional supervision; keep an eye out for any unusual reactions
